catalytic converters and Sirius

Hello,

I need to replace my bank 2 catalytic converter. Dealership wants $855.00 to replace this... It seems to me that an cutting the old cat out and replacing with an aftermarket cat is the more economical way to go. My question is this: Where can I buy an aftermarket cat that will pass CA smog testing?

Also, I want to install Sirius. Has anyone installed between the sunroof and windshield? It seems the back window would be better. What do you recommend?

Thanks in advance for your help.

I'm not sure what CA's emission testing is like. But, as I understand it the pre-cats (that's what you are talking about) really only have any impact while the main cat is warming up.

Presumably, if you take the car in when it is warmed up and have wiped the codes so the check engine light isn't on - you might skate. Unless, they are far more advanced than what we USED to have here in Florida.

Can't answer your question about the cats but I can about the Sirius. I am in the process of installing a Sirius in my car... driving around with no back seat or center console. I'm putting it between the rearview mirror and the roof. It's a tight fit but it will work. The antenna is on the trunk lid... with the wire running through the trim above the passenger side of the car. I'll have some pics soon.

Oh, and as for the Sirius - I have the antenna sitting on the dash behind the clock. It is tied down with velcro along with the sunpass unit for tolls. Don't seem to have any reception problems.

As for putting the sirius unit itself between the rearview and the roof - it seems it will be harder to view and change channels there.

If you have it mounted in your line of sight with the road - it's much easier to pay attention. I just use the remote control - keep it next to the stick and just pick it up and change channels.

That is a front pre-cat, I'm pretty sure that there are no aftermarket options for those, although you might be able use an O2 simulator to get rid of the CEL.
